§ 1 — Definitions

Massachusetts·Part I ADMINISTRATION OF THE GOVERNMENT·Title VII CITIES, TOWNS AND DISTRICTS·Ch. 40T PUBLICLY-ASSISTED AFFORDABLE HOUSING
Section 1. As used in this chapter, the following words shall, unless the context clearly requires otherwise, have the following meanings:--"Affected municipality'', a city or town in which publicly-assisted housing is located."Affiliate'', an entity owned or controlled by an owner or under common control with the owner."Affordability restriction'', a limit on rents that an owner may charge for occupancy of a rental unit in a publicly-assisted housing development or a limit on tenant income for persons or families seeking to qualify for admission to such housing."CEDAC'', the Community Economic Development Assistance Corporation established in chapter 40H."Chief executive officer'', the mayor, city manager or city council in a city or the board of selectmen in a town unless otherwise desig
